1. Leaf DifferenceThe leaves of Hainan Syzygium are leathery, broadly elliptical or narrowly elliptical, about 6 to 12 cm long and 3.5 to 7 cm wide. The tip of the leaf is blunt with a short tip, and the base is broadly cuneate and vaguely round. The leaves of Syzygium wilfordii are thin leathery, oval or oblong, 10 to 22 cm long and 5 to 8 cm wide, with obtuse or slightly pointed tips and narrowed bases that are rounded or slightly cordate. 2. Flower DifferencesThe panicle inflorescence of Hainan Syzygium is axillary or grown on the branches, occasionally terminal, and can reach 11 cm. The flowers have short pedicels, are white, and grow in clusters of 3 to 5. The calyx tube is conical, about 4 mm long, and there are 4 petals, which are oval and about 2.5 mm long. The cymes of Syzygium wilfordii are terminal or axillary, 5 to 6 cm long, with several small white flowers and pedicels about 5 mm long. |
